DeSoto Next Generation Solar Energy Center powers up
(16/10/2009)

The U.S. largest solar photovoltaic plant will power up next week. Florida Power & Light Company's DeSoto Next Generation Solar Energy Center in Arcadia, Fla., is expected to begin delivering clean, renewable electricity to customers on Oct. 20 – ahead of schedule and $22.2 million under budget.
